Most schools respect children, and most schools downtown respect individuality. What is unique at Village Kids is how that is expressed, and how the ideals that guide our work with kids extend to adult relationships. Authority should be based on respect, not power. Leadership is representing the needs and opinions of others in decision making. Everyone does the very best s/he can as the sum of their previous experiences, and in compassion and acceptance everyone behaves better. People learn and behave differently within a diverse community. Any true individualized curriculum should be able to accommodate children who fall outside the spectrum of typical development. People of all ages deserve to be taken seriously, but nothing in life should be taken too seriously. There can never be too much laughter or joy in people's lives.
